Book Description
In H is for Hook: A Fishing Alphabet, seasoned angler Judy Young tackles topics such as types of lures, where to fish, and what equipment you will need, along with the basics of cleaning, filleting, and cooking your final catch. And since every fisherman loves to brag about the "one that got away," she includes suggestions on how to capture your fishing memories through journals and photography. For anglers everywhere, reading H is for Hook is the next best thing to being at the end of a fishing pole waiting to land that big one.

Spearfishing
Author: Sue L. Hamilton
Publisher: ABDO
ISBN: 1629692891
Category : Juvenile Nonfiction
Languages : en
Pages : 35
Book Description
This title introduces readers to Spearfishing. Readers will learn about the types of gear that are needed to spear game fish such as pole and hand spears, pneumatic and band-powered spear guns, and the Hawaiian sling. Different types of spear fishing are examined such as scuba, ocean, freedive, and freshwater as are popular game fish such as grouper, tuna, mackerel, shark, and marlin. Safety concerns such as accidental discharge of a spear gun and shark attack are also addressed. Xtreme facts provide additional information on this exciting sport. Fish for Jimmy
Author: Katie Yamasaki
Publisher: Holiday House
ISBN: 0823427870
Category : Juvenile Fiction
Languages : en
Pages : 32
Book Description
For two boys in a Japanese American family, everything changed when Japan bombed Pearl Harbor and the United States went to war. With the family forced to leave their home and go to an internment camp, Jimmy loses his appetite. Older brother Taro takes matters into his own hands and, night after night, sneaks out of the camp and catches fresh fish for Jimmy to help make him strong again. This affecting tale of courage and love is an adaptation of the author's true family story, and includes a letter to readers with more information about the historical background and inspiration.
